What GSM Should a Football Jersey Be?

In short: A football jersey should be 140-180 GSM in 100% polyester interlock or mesh. Match jerseys sit at the lighter end, 140-160 GSM, for heat release and low weight; training jerseys run 160-180 GSM for durability. GSM is grams per square metre, the weight of the fabric, not a quality score.

The short answer: 140-180 GSM

Football jerseys are made from 140-180 GSM polyester knit, and where a shirt sits inside that range depends on how it will be used. Lighter fabric releases heat faster and weighs less when wet; heavier fabric survives more washes, more contact and more seasons. The bands below are the working ranges used in production.

GSM bandCharacterTypical use
120-140Very light, high airflow, some sheerness risk in pale coloursHot-climate tournaments, lightweight training bibs
140-160Light, drapes well, prints crisplyMatch jerseys, the standard band for club kits
160-180Denser, more opaque, higher abrasion resistanceTraining jerseys, youth kits in heavy rotation, winter shirts
180+Heavier than football needsPolo shirts (160-240 GSM piqué) and other garment families

What GSM actually measures

GSM stands for grams per square metre: cut out one square metre of the fabric, weigh it, and the number of grams is the GSM. In practice mills punch a standard 100 cm² disc with a circular cutter and multiply, which is why the figure on a spec sheet is exact rather than rounded.

GSM tells you weight and density, nothing more. It does not tell you the fibre (polyester vs cotton), the knit structure (interlock vs mesh), or the finish (moisture-wicking or plain), and all three change how a jersey performs. Two 150 GSM fabrics can behave very differently. When you compare quotes from manufacturers, ask for composition, knit and GSM together; a quote that only says "polyester jersey fabric" is leaving out the numbers that set both the feel and the price.

Interlock vs mesh

Within the 140-180 GSM range, football jerseys are knitted as interlock, mesh, or a combination of both. The choice affects airflow and print sharpness more than weight.

KnitStructureStrengthsUsed for
InterlockSmooth double knit, identical on both facesCrisp sublimation prints, soft hand, opaqueMatch jerseys, front panels carrying crests and sponsors
MeshOpen holes knitted into the fabricMaximum airflow, fast dryingHot-weather shirts, back and side panels
Pin-dot meshMicro-perforations rather than open holesAirflow with a smoother print surface than open meshAll-over sublimated jerseys needing both ventilation and detail

Many kits combine them: interlock on the front where the design detail sits, mesh under the arms and across the back where heat builds. A manufacturer can panel this without changing the GSM specification.

Why football jerseys are 100% polyester

Football jerseys are 100% polyester for two reasons: sweat handling and printing. Polyester fibre absorbs under 1% of its weight in water, so sweat spreads across the surface and evaporates instead of soaking in; a moisture-wicking finish speeds up that spreading. Cotton absorbs around 7-8% of its weight, which is why a cotton shirt gets heavy and clings during play.

The printing reason is dye-sublimation. Sublimation dye bonds into polyester fibre at around 200°C, becoming part of the fabric rather than a layer on top, which is what allows unlimited colours, gradients and all-over designs with no fade, crack or peel. The process only works on polyester, so a sublimated kit is 100% polyester by necessity. The trade-offs between print methods are covered in sublimation vs screen printing.

Frequently Asked Questions

What GSM are professional football shirts?

Professional match shirts sit at the light end of the 140-180 GSM range, typically 140-160 GSM, because heat release and low wet weight matter more at match intensity than fabric life. Training wear runs heavier.

Is a higher GSM football jersey better?

No, higher GSM only means heavier fabric. 160-180 GSM lasts longer under frequent washing and contact, while 140-160 GSM plays cooler and lighter. Match the weight to the use rather than maximising it.

What fabric are football jerseys made of?

Football jerseys are 100% polyester, knitted as interlock, mesh or pin-dot mesh at 140-180 GSM with a moisture-wicking finish. Polyester is used because it barely absorbs sweat and because sublimation printing only bonds to polyester fibre.

What GSM should a kids' football kit be?

The same 140-180 GSM range applies to youth kits. School and academy kits that are washed after every session justify the heavier 160-180 GSM end; kits for summer tournaments should stay at 140-160 GSM.
